Jones and Bartlett Learning Nurses Drug Handbook App is the most up-to-date, practical, and easy-to-use nursing drug reference available. Updated annually, it provides: Accurate, timely facts on hundreds of drugs from abatacept to zonisamide Concise, consistently formatted drug entries organized alphabetically No-nonsense writing style that speaks your language in terms you use everyday Index of all generic, trade, and alternate drug names Chemical and therapeutic classes, FDA pregnancy risk category, and controlled substance schedule Indications and dosages, as well as route, onset, peak, and duration information Incompatibilities and contraindications Interactions with drugs, food, and activities Adverse reactions Nursing considerations, including key patient-teaching points Mechanism-of-action illustrations Warnings and precautionsNew drug entries include: hydrocodone bitartrate, levomilnacipran hydrochloride, lomitapide mesylate, mipomersen sodium, prothrombin complex concentrate (human), and vortioxetine hydrobromide. New to the Appendices: Selected Ophthalmic Drugs: brinzolamide/brimonidine tartrate. Antihistamines: carbinoxamine maleate. Selected Topical Drugs: adapalene/benzolyl peroxide, brimonidine, desoximetasone, luliconazole, and urea Antivirals: dolutegravir, simeprevir, and sofosbuvir. Antineoplastic Drugs: erlotinib, ibrutinib, lenalidomide, obinutuzumab, ofatumumab, romidepsin, trametinib, vandetanib, and vemurafenib.
